Global Settings
- HULFT Operation Language (hullang)
 - 
                                                    
This field specifies the language in which HULFT operates.
After you change the setting, restart the HULFT Management Console to change the language of the Management Console.
- ENG:
 - 
                                                            
English
 - JPN:
 - 
                                                            
Japanese
 
 - Date Format (datefmt)
 - 
                                                    
This field specifies the Date Format by which HULFT operates.
- 1:
 - 
                                                            
YYYY/MM/DD
 - 2:
 - 
                                                            
MM/DD/YYYY
 - 3:
 - 
                                                            
DD/MM/YYYY
 
After you change the setting, restart HULFT to change the Date Format of HULFT Management Console, various logs, command input/output, and environment variables.
Note- 
                                                                
When you modify the set value of the Date Format (datefmt), data in new date format intermingle with the data in old date format, in the output files listed below:
- 
                                                                        
Trace log file
 - 
                                                                        
Output file that is specified on executing the Job Execution Result Notification (HULSNDRC) service
 - 
                                                                        
Output file that is specified on executing the Remote Job Execution (HULRJOB) service
 - 
                                                                        
Output file that is specified on executing the File Trigger (HULTRG) service
 - 
                                                                        
Installation log file
 
To prevent the intermingling of date format, delete the relevant file before you modify the set value of the Date Format.
 - 
                                                                        
 - 
                                                                
If you have modified the set value of the Date Format, specify the relevant command parameters in the date format that is specified for the Date Format.
